Trends in kidney cancer: Exploring the impact of sex and age on stage of disease, and prognosis during the past three decades in Denmark—A DaRenCa study.

Abstract

485 Background: Over the past 30 years, renal cell carcinoma (RCC) management has undergone significant advancements, driven by increased diagnosis through imaging scans and the development of more effective systemic therapies for metastatic disease. Understanding the impact of early detection and evolving treatment strategies on patient outcomes is crucial for guiding future advancements in RCC care. This nationwide registry-based cohort study investigates how the number of RCC cases, stage at diagnosis, and prognosis have changed during the past 30 years in Denmark, and how these are associated with sex and age. Methods: A population-based cohort was established, including all Danish patients aged 18 and older diagnosed with RCC from 1992 to 2021, excluding individuals with a prior cancer history. Patients were identified and followed from the date of diagnosis until death or end of follow-up using nationwide register data. Comorbidities prior to RCC diagnosis were assessed using nationwide hospital admittance records. Results: A total of 17,423 RCC patients were diagnosed during the past 30 years in Denmark. The male-to-female ratio changed significantly from 0.59:0.41 in 1992-1996 to 0.72:0.28 in 2017-2021 (P < 0.001). The age distribution of patients at diagnosis remained relatively constant (ranging from 65-67 years). The number of RCC cases increased from 2,244 in 1992-1996 to 3,947 in 2017-2021. We observed stage migration over time, with Stage I cases increasing from 30% in 2002-2006 to 55% in 2017-2021, and Stage IV cases decreasing from 45% in 2002-2006 to 20% in 2017-2021, while the absolute number of metastatic cases remained relatively unchanged. The median survival of patients with metastatic disease steadily increased by 314% from 4.1 months in 1992-1996 to 12.9 months in 2017-2021. Additionally, married patients showed better survival than divorced and unmarried patients. Conclusions: During the past 30 years, the number of RCC cases in Denmark has increased, primarily driven by early-stage tumors, while the number of metastatic cases has remained stable. Additionally, the proportion of female patients has decreased across all stages of RCC during the observation period. Overall survival has significantly improved over time, highlighting the impact of early detection and treatment advancements. Despite only studying Danish patients, this study serves as a reference for how patient dynamics have evolved with the advancements in the diagnosis and treatment of RCC.
